I am using Hyperlynx for SI simulation of a board file which was created using the cadence allegro flow. Hyperlynx provides a translator utility which converts the .brd (allegro board layout) to .hyp (hyperlynx readable board file). But when i try to translate the board file, the translator throws up an error

"Error running translator.(Error code 0). Could not write to .ERR and .LOG files"

the log file says it cant find the path

info : Extracting Allegro Board Database
ERROR: Could not run Cadance Allegro utility: extracta.
ERROR: File or path is not found.

ERROR: Could not convert file 'C:\MentorGraphics\2009HL\SDD_HOME\hyperlynx\convert\REVL_291209_Final.brd'
to file '"C:\MentorGraphics\2009HL\SDD_HOME\hyperlynx\convert\REVL_291209_Final.a_b"'.


I was suspecting the error can be because mentor cant read paths which have spaces. But that doesnt seem to be the problem.

Can anyone help me with this?
 

extracta is an exe that lives in allegro install directory. I think you can simply copy extracta to working directory. You can run the extracta from command and manually extract database. Or fix your paths to point to extracta location in mentor.
